How Our Team Performs Rapid Structural Drying
Our process for Rapid Structural Drying is designed to get your property dry and safe as quickly as possible. We use advanced equipment like truck-mounted extractors and desiccant dehumidifiers to remove water and moisture from the air. This helps prevent further damage and reduces the risk of mold growth.
Step 1: Assessment and Planning
We’ll send a team to your property to assess the damage and create a customized plan for drying and restoration. We’ll identify the source of the water and find out the best course of action to prevent further damage.
Step 2: Water Extraction
We’ll use our advanced equipment to extract as much water as possible from the affected area. Our technicians will work quickly and efficiently to reduce downtime and get your property back to normal.
Step 3: Drying and Dehumidification
We’ll use desiccant dehumidifiers and air movers to remove moisture from the air and speed up the drying process. We’ll monitor the affected area to ensure everything is dry and safe.
Step 4: Cleaning and Restoration
Once the area is dry, we’ll clean and restore your property to its original condition. We’ll repair any damaged materials and replace any items that can’t be salvaged.
Step 5: Final Inspection and Follow-up
We’ll conduct a final inspection to ensure your property is safe and dry. We’ll also follow up with you to ensure you’re satisfied with the work we’ve done.

Warning Signs You Need Rapid Structural Drying
Catching water damage early can save you thousands of dollars in repairs and prevent bigger problems down the line. Look for these warning signs to ensure you don’t miss the window for Rapid Structural Drying:
Musty Odors That Won’t Go Away
If you notice a persistent musty smell in your home, it could be a sign of water damage. Don’t ignore this warning sign, as it can lead to mold growth and further damage.
Water Stains on Your Ceiling or Walls
Water stains can be a sign of water damage, especially if they’re accompanied by warping or buckling. Act quickly to prevent further damage and costly repairs.
Warped or Buckled Flooring
Warped or buckled flooring can be a sign of water damage. Don’t delay in calling a professional to assess and repair the damage.
Mold Growth in Your Home
Mold growth can be a sign of water damage, especially if it’s accompanied by a musty smell. Don’t wait to address this issue, as it can lead to serious health problems and further damage.
Increased Humidity in Your Home
Increased humidity can be a sign of water damage. Monitor your home’s humidity levels and take action if you notice any unusual changes.
Unexplained Leaks or Water Damage
Unexplained leaks or water damage can be a sign of a larger issue. Don’t delay in calling a professional to assess and repair the damage.

Rapid Structural Drying Cost in Cotopaxi, CO
The cost of Rapid Structural Drying can vary depending on the severity of the damage, the size of the affected area, and local conditions in Cotopaxi, CO. Our prices are competitive and based on the specific needs of your property.
| Service | Typical Price Range | What Affects Cost |
|---|---|---|
| Water Extraction | $500 – $2,500 | The amount of water extracted and the equipment needed to do so. |
| Drying and Dehumidification | $1,000 – $5,000 | The size of the affected area and the amount of equipment needed to dry and dehumidify the space. |
| Cleaning and Restoration | $2,000 – $10,000 | The extent of the damage and the materials needed to repair or replace. |
| Final Inspection and Follow-up | $100 – $500 | The complexity of the job and the time needed to complete the final inspection and follow-up. |
Exact pricing will depend on an on-site assessment, and we offer free estimates to help you understand the costs involved.
